Anthony Joshua To Make Boxing Comeback In 2025, Says Eddie Hearn
Eddie Hearn, Anthony Joshua’s promoter, has officially announced that the former two-time heavyweight boxing champion is set to make his return to the ring in 2025. This follows Joshua’s recent heavy loss to rival Daniel Dubois, which dealt a significant blow to...READ MORE…
his hopes of regaining dominance in the boxing world.
Joshua, who turned 35 in October, is at a pivotal point in his career. Despite speculation that this defeat might signal his retirement, Hearn dismissed such ideas, emphasizing that Joshua remains committed to boxing. Hearn noted, “Anthony loves boxing; he’d fight forever if he could.”
After a strong start to 2023 with four wins, Joshua’s loss to Dubois in March 2024 forced him to reconsider his path. Hearn explained that Joshua needs time to recharge after multiple bouts in a short span. He revealed that Joshua will begin training in January 2025, with a return to the ring possible in April or May.
Joshua’s comeback will not include “tune-up” fights, as Hearn believes that Joshua is beyond needing warm-up matches. Instead, the focus is on high-profile bouts. Joshua’s future largely depends on upcoming fights involving Tyson Fury and Daniel Dubois, whose outcomes could influence the timeline for potential matchups.
